Bifold Door Seal Replacement

Keeping bifold doors properly sealed is vital to maintain energy efficiency, climate control and the quality of the space. But, like any bi fold door repairs system they can be subject to problems from time to time.

Window-Repairs.-150x150.jpgThe rubber gasket seal can flatten, harden or become brittle with time, which reduces the ability to stop draughts. This can be easily fixed by replacing the seal with this kit.

Frame

Bifold doors let in plenty of light and open up an area. They also work well to move furniture or add more seating or cooking space to your home. Like any other door, they will require adjustment periodically in case they are frequently used or in areas with high traffic.

Luckily, these adjustments are pretty easy to make at home without the need for professional tools. Open your bifold doors and utilize a spirit-level to determine whether they're evenly placed. If they're not, you can adjust them by using the adjusting screws at the top and bottom of each panel. To raise or lower a panel, loosen the screw and turn it in a clockwise direction. Keep making small adjustments, examining the levelness of your panels frequently until you've all got them in position.

External bifold doors, specifically those made from aluminum or timber are prone to the effects of weathering over time. The frames on the outside will naturally expand and contract when exposed to the elements. This can cause problems with the location of your doors and the tracking hardware. If your doors appear to be misaligned or are sagging a bit, it is worth checking them out and making some minor adjustments.

The most frequent issue with external bifold doors is that they do not close properly or lock properly. This usually indicates that the lock mechanism isn't working correctly. But, it could only need to be realigned with the track hardware in order to function properly. The track guide pin or hinge bolt might be missing or loosened, or it could be out of place or broken. You can either move the track guide pin, or purchase a replacement from your local hardware stores. The spring-loaded stop located in the middle could be catching the doors and pulling them open when it's too close. You can alter this by opening the door and loosening the set screw that is on the top bracket.

Tracks

Bifold doors are an excellent way to increase space in your home, and they look amazing. Dust and debris in the track are two typical problems that can cause your bifold doors to malfunction. Bottom and top-hung bifold doors may have these issues. There are fortunately, a few simple things you can do to solve these issues.

The track system is an essential component of your bifold door because it allows them to open and close together. It isn't easy to figure out what's wrong with your track system without taking the door off. It can be time-consuming and difficult, but it's essential if you wish to determine the root of the problem.

Many Vufold door sets that are internal will come with the tracks already inserted into the frame parts. In some instances, the tracks need to be cut to the proper size and then put into the frame. This can be a challenging task for the average DIYer and care should be taken to ensure the track is cut properly and positioned in an even line. It's a good idea to consult the manufacturer's instructions if you're installing bifold doors on your own.

To avoid the tracks from being damaged, it is vital to clean them regularly. This will help remove any dust or debris that could make the tracks more difficult to move. You can also use WD40 to grease your tracks to make it easier for the bifold doors to slide across them.

Attach your bifold track if you haven't done so already. First, you'll need to cut the track using the aid of a saw to ensure that it is sized to fit in your home. Next, you will need to install your hanging hardware onto the track (it should snap in with a bit of force). Once you have everything in place, close your doors. Adjust them to make sure the reveal is even. Last but not least you'll need to tighten the pivot sockets on the track's ends and the small stop between using the help of a wrench.

Seals

Bifold doors can be an excellent addition to any home. They provide many benefits like increased security, energy efficiency and aesthetic appeal. However, for your bifold doors to perform in the way they are intended, they require regular maintenance and servicing. You can keep your bifold doors in good shape for the rest of their life by following a few simple guidelines.

A good seal is essential to the durability of bifold doors. It helps prevent cold drafts, water infiltration and pests. A good test to determine whether your bifold doors are sealed a secure seal is to close one door to the paper, if the paper stays put you have a strong seal.

Over time, the rubber gaskets on the bifold doors could flatten, harden or shrink. This can reduce their ability to create a seal of quality. A replacement rubber seal will provide you with an effective seal that will prevent drafts and heat losses.

A draught-excluder will protect your bifold doors from the elements when they open to the outside. They are similar to the rubber seals that are fitted to your bifold door and work the same way to stop cold and draughty winds from entering your home.

A foam cushion kit can be retrofitted to all Schweiss Hydraulic Bifold Doors to safeguard the internal bifold doors. This kit creates a second seal at the bottom each door that allows the rubber to conform and fit to any bumps or dips in the flooring.

Condensation (Outside) If you notice condensation or misting on your bifold doors, it is not a cause for concern. It is a common phenomenon when double-glazed windows are employed. The condensation is caused by the temperature differences between your windows' interior and outside. The condensation will disappear as the temperature outside increases and proves that your energy-efficient bifold doors function as intended.

Applying a weatherproof paint on the frame and hinges will shield your bifold door from weathering and abrasions. This will provide an additional layer of protection, and will help to retain the colour of your bifold doors. A light lubrication of the tracks of your bifold doors will also be beneficial. This will decrease friction and allow your doors to slide effortlessly.

Hardware

When installing a new window or door, ensuring the correct hardware is used is essential. A wrong fitting can result in leaks and draughts and also make it difficult to close windows and doors. If you are replacing a gasket or seal, it is important to choose one that is matched to the size and shape of the opening. In the absence of this, the seal won't sit correctly in the profile and can cause draughts, leaks or even be difficult to close.

In time and with regular use the hardware of a bifold door can be damaged or worn out. It is crucial to regularly lubricate and check the hardware to ensure that it functions well and to stop it from getting stuck or stuck.

If you find that your bifold door seal repair doors are difficult to open or allow a draft it could be an indication that the seals are starting to degrade. This could be due weathering, general wear and tear, or even environmental factors like saltwater crystal deposits. If you notice a draught or rattle, it's important to repair bifold door top pivot the seals as quickly as possible to avoid further damage and prolong the life span of your bifold doors.

The floorboards can also be scraped when bifold doors are opened or closed. This can be caused either by changing the flooring material or by installing carpet that is too thick to fit the stile of a bifold door. If you notice this problem it's crucial to address the issue as quickly as possible to prevent further damage and possible replacement costs.

doorpanels-300x200.jpgRegularly lubricating the hinges and tracks with silicone-based lubricant can help to keep your bifold door in good condition. This will ensure the hardware runs smoothly and help to reduce noise, draughts and energy loss. You should also clean the hardware regularly with a damp cloth to remove debris and dirt that may build up over time.
